术侧不同通气方式对单肺通气期间肺保护作用的研究进展

摘    要:良好的肺隔离技术是胸科手术顺利进行的保障,单肺通气可导致低氧血症和肺内分流及急性肺损伤。目前,改善低氧血症和肺内分流及急性肺损伤的方法主要有药物应用、麻醉方式、容量治疗和通气模式等方面。对非通气侧肺的研究较少,非通气侧实施持续正压通气或高频喷射通气是胸部手术的一种气道管理策略。该文将对非通气侧行持续正压通气和高频喷射通气两种不同的辅助通气方式对改善肺部并发症的最新研究进展做一综述。

Abstract:Abstract:Good lung isolation technology is a guarantee for the smooth operation of thoracic surgery,single lung ventilation can lead to hypoxemia and intrapulmonary shunt and acute lung injury.At present,the methods for improving hypoxemia and intrapulmonary shunt and acute lung injury mainly include drug application,anesthesia,volume therapy and ventilation mode.There are few studies on non-ventilated side lungs.Continuous positive pressure ventilation or high frequency jet ventilation on the non-ventilated side is an airway management strategy for thoracic surgery.This article will review the recent advances in the improvement of pulmonary complications in two different assisted ventilation methods,including non-ventilated lateral continuous positive pressure ventilation and high-frequency jet ventilation.
